Timeline from last drink | Alcohol withdrawal symptoms |
---|---|
Onset: 6–8 hours | Generalised hyperactivity, tremor, sweating, nausea, retching, mood fluctuation, tachycardia, increased respirations, hypertension, and mild pyrexia |
Peak: 10–30 hours | |
Subsides: 40–50 hours | |
Onset: 0–48 hours | Withdrawal seizures |
Onset: 12 hours | Auditory and visual hallucinations may develop that are characteristically frightening |
Duration: 5–6 days | |
Onset: 48–72 hours | Delerium tremens: coarse tremor, agitation, fever, tachycardia, profound confusion, delusions, and hallucinations |
